Developing the RISC-V Hypervisor Extensions in QEMU

Developing the RISC-V Hypervisor Extensions in QEMU

Linux Foundation via YouTube Direct link

Western Digital

1 of 19

1 of 19

Western Digital

Class Central Classrooms beta

YouTube playlists curated by Class Central.

Classroom Contents

Developing the RISC-V Hypervisor Extensions in QEMU

Automatically move to the next video in the Classroom when playback concludes

  1. 1 Western Digital
  2. 2 Overview
  3. 3 What is a Hypervisor?
  4. 4 RISC-V H-Extension: Spec Status
  5. 5 RISC-V H-Extension. Privilege Mode Changes
  6. 6 RISC-V H-Extension CSR changes
  7. 7 RISC-V H-Extension Two-stage MMU
  8. 8 RISC-V H-Extensions 1/0 & Interrupts
  9. 9 RISC-V Hypervisor Compared to AArch64
  10. 10 Current RISC-V Hypervisors
  11. 11 Current QEMU Implementation
  12. 12 Changes made to QEMU in preparation
  13. 13 Maintaining the Hypervisor State
  14. 14 Two Stage MMU
  15. 15 Handling Register Swapping in QEMU
  16. 16 Future Work
  17. 17 Improvements proposed from QEMU work
  18. 18 Overall Current Status
  19. 19 Xvisor Running on QEMU Demo

Never Stop Learning.

Get personalized course recommendations, track subjects and courses with reminders, and more.

Someone learning on their laptop while sitting on the floor.